The idea was to pay for future expenses for the LifeLock ID theft service and credit-monitoring for herself and family members. However, that sort of future expense modeling isn\u2019t allowed in small claims court. The breach has touched almost every adult in the U.S., with more than 45 percent of the population directly affected by the incident. Information stolen included names, Social Security numbers, dates of birth, addresses, emails, gender and more.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e reporting around it was along the lines of, \u2018everyone\u2019s in trouble, and you can do nothing!\u201d she told us. \u201cThe stories weren\u2019t geared towards the average computer user, and there seemed to be a lot of people who want to foment fear and uncertainty. I wanted to provide some kind of alternative, to show that we don\u2019t have to sit there and take it. We do have some things that work for us, like the court system. Small claims is made for people to get redress, even from giant corporations that don\u2019t care about one person\u2019s private problems.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>West said that she was influenced in her decision to file suit by a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.usatoday.com\/story\/tech\/news\/2017\/09\/13\/want-equifax-pay-bot-helps-victims-file-15-000-small-claims-suit\/663102001\/\">news story<\/a> about a 20-year-old Stanford University student who created a free online bot to help users take cases to small claims court.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cBut it was only for California and New York,\u201d she said. \u201cBut I thought, small claims can\u2019t be that difficult, right? I felt that anyone can do it, because the system is there for anyone to use. There was a website that kind of stepped me through it, and after a little bit of time and a little bit of money \u2014 $90 \u2013 I filed.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Her win however came as a surprise.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cStunned may be too strong a word \u2013 or maybe it isn\u2019t,\u201d she said. \u201cI really didn\u2019t expect to win anything \u2013 I knew some people had won but they seemed more \u2018lawyery\u2019 than me. My friends thought there was no way. And when I emailed the Equifax paralegal, he said \u2018we\u2019ve won every single one except the three you read about in the paper.&#8217;\u201d<\/p>\n<p>In the end however, West prevailed. She said she plans to donate the money to the Vermont chapter of the American Civil Liberties Union (ACLU), and added that she hopes her case inspires others to stand up and use their civic rights in cases like this.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cMy whole point was about having a better story to talk about instead of feeling like there\u2019s nothing you can do \u2013 raising awareness of online privacy and how it\u2019s possible to deal with big stupid companies doing big stupid things,\u201d she told Threatpost. \u201cMy neighbors were like, way to go! It\u2019s nice to see someone doing something! On Reddit, a lot of the comments are along the lines of \u2018wow, maybe I can I do this, how does that work?\u2019 People really find a lot of these systems completely inscrutable. But the reality is that small claims is available to you in every state, for a little money and some paperwork.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Equifax faces a handful of individual cases, along with at least two class action suits, both filed in Atlanta, the company\u2019s hometown.
